Air India will shift 60 domestic flights to Delhi Airport’s Terminal 2 starting October 26. π«
-
Passengers flying to/from Delhi should check their flight terminal in advance to avoid confusion. πΊοΈ
-
Terminal 2 will handle a significant portion of Air Indiaβs domestic network, including popular routes like Bengaluru, Mumbai, and Chennai. ποΈ
-
Air India recommends arriving at least 2 hours before the flight to allow ample time for check-in and security checks. β°
-
All domestic check-ins, baggage claims, and lounges will now be located at Terminal 2 for these specific flights. π
-
Terminal 2 has been revamped to offer enhanced services, including upgraded facilities and seating areas. ποΈ
-
This move will ease congestion at Terminal 3 and improve operational efficiency at Delhiβs busiest airport. π
-
Passengers will also enjoy new amenities, such as dining options and shopping outlets, in Terminal 2. πποΈ
-
This shift will not affect international flights, which will continue to operate from Terminal 3. π
